How Do Different Coffee Making Methods Affect Your Brew?
- Drip Coffee Maker: This is one of the most common methods for brewing coffee, where hot water drips through coffee grounds in a filter. The drip process allows for consistent temperature and extraction time, resulting in a balanced cup of coffee, but it may lack the intensity and complexity found in other methods.
- French Press: In this method, coarsely ground coffee is steeped in hot water before being separated by pressing down a metal or plastic plunger through a mesh sieve. This technique allows essential oils and fine particles to remain in the coffee, producing a richer and fuller-bodied brew with more pronounced flavors.
- Pour-Over: This manual method involves pouring hot water over coffee grounds in a filter, allowing for precise control over brewing time and temperature. The pour-over process highlights the unique characteristics of the coffee beans, providing a clean and vibrant cup with pronounced acidity and nuanced flavors.
- Espresso Machine: Espresso is made by forcing hot water through finely-ground coffee under high pressure, resulting in a concentrated coffee shot with a rich crema on top. This method extracts intense flavors and aromas, making it ideal for coffee lovers who enjoy a bold taste and can be used as a base for various coffee drinks like lattes and cappuccinos.
- AeroPress: The AeroPress uses air pressure to push hot water through coffee grounds, allowing for a quick brewing process. It produces a strong coffee concentrate while minimizing bitterness, and its versatility means it can be adjusted for different brew styles, making it popular among coffee enthusiasts who appreciate experimentation.
- Siphon Coffee Maker: This unique brewing method utilizes vapor pressure and vacuum to brew coffee, creating a theatrical experience. The siphon method allows for precise brewing temperature control, which can enhance the extraction of flavors, resulting in a clean, aromatic cup of coffee with a complex flavor profile.

What Role Does Brew Temperature Play in Maximizing Flavor?
- Optimal Temperature Range: The ideal brewing temperature for coffee typically falls between 195°F to 205°F (90°C to 96°C).
- Flavor Extraction: Higher temperatures can lead to over-extraction, resulting in bitter flavors, while lower temperatures may under-extract, producing a sour or weak brew.
- Consistency in Brewing: A coffee maker that maintains a stable brew temperature is essential for achieving consistent flavor in every batch.
- Coffee Type Sensitivity: Different coffee beans and roast levels can react differently to temperature; lighter roasts may benefit from higher temperatures, while darker roasts might be better at slightly lower temperatures.
- Brewing Method Variability: Various brewing methods, such as pour-over or French press, may require adjustments in temperature to optimize flavor extraction based on the specific technique used.
The optimal temperature range is critical because it allows the coffee to release its full flavor profile without leaning too far into bitterness or sourness, making it essential for a well-balanced cup.
Flavor extraction is influenced by how hot the water is, as hotter water can dissolve more compounds from the coffee grounds. However, if the water is too hot, it can extract undesirable bitter compounds, negatively affecting the taste.
Consistency in brewing is vital for coffee lovers who appreciate the same quality in every cup. A coffee maker that can accurately maintain the brewing temperature ensures that each cup has the same delicious flavor profile.
Different coffee types can indeed require different brewing temperatures; understanding the nuances of your beans can help in adjusting the brew temperature to highlight their unique characteristics.
Finally, the brewing method impacts how temperature affects extraction; for example, with pour-over methods, water temperature can be adjusted more easily, allowing for real-time modifications to enhance flavor based on the specific brewing style.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Brewing Coffee at Home?
When brewing coffee at home, avoiding common mistakes can significantly enhance the flavor and quality of your brew.
- Using Poor Quality Coffee Beans: The quality of coffee beans directly affects the taste of your brew. Using stale or low-quality beans can result in a flat or bitter flavor, so it’s essential to purchase fresh, high-quality beans that suit your taste preferences.
- Incorrect Grind Size: The grind size of your coffee beans should match your brewing method. For example, a coarse grind is ideal for French press, while a fine grind works better for espresso. Using the wrong grind can lead to over-extraction or under-extraction, negatively impacting the taste.
- Wrong Water Temperature: The optimal water temperature for brewing coffee is between 195°F and 205°F (90°C to 96°C). Water that is too hot can scorch the coffee, while water that is too cool may not extract the flavors properly, resulting in a weak brew.
- Inconsistent Coffee-to-Water Ratio: The right ratio of coffee to water is crucial for achieving the desired strength and flavor. A general guideline is to use one to two tablespoons of coffee per six ounces of water, but adjusting this ratio to your taste is important for consistency.
- Not Preheating Your Coffee Maker: Preheating your coffee maker or carafe can help maintain the right brewing temperature and keep your coffee hot longer. Skipping this step can result in a lukewarm brew that lacks the vibrant flavors and aromas you expect from fresh coffee.
- Using Dirty Equipment: Residue from previous brews can affect the taste of your coffee. Regularly cleaning your coffee maker, grinder, and other equipment ensures that each cup is free from lingering flavors and oils that can compromise the quality of your brew.
- Ignoring Brew Time: Each brewing method has an ideal extraction time that affects the flavor profile. For instance, a French press typically requires about four minutes, while a pour-over may take around three minutes. Adjusting the brew time can help you avoid bitterness or weak flavors.
